Check Digit Verification of cas no

The CAS Registry Mumber 20479-70-3 includes 8 digits separated into 3 groups by hyphens. The first part of the number,starting from the left, has 5 digits, 2,0,4,7 and 9 respectively; the second part has 2 digits, 7 and 0 respectively.
Calculate Digit Verification of CAS Registry Number 20479-70:
(7*2)+(6*0)+(5*4)+(4*7)+(3*9)+(2*7)+(1*0)=103
103 % 10 = 3
So 20479-70-3 is a valid CAS Registry Number.

Infrared Photochemistry of Bicyclopropyl

Farneth, William E.,Thomsen, Marcus W.

, p. 1843 - 1848 (2007/10/02)

The decomposition of bicyclopropyl (C6H10) induced by multiphoton absorption from an infrared laser has been investigated.The reaction produces a complex product mixture consisting mainly of C6H10 isomers.A mechanism is proposed that can rationalize all of the existing infrared photochemical and thermal data on the basis of a single primary step, C-C bond cleavage to a 1,3-biradical.The product mixture results from competitive decay channels of the biradical and successive reactions of the ''hot'' products.This system provides a striking example of the influence of ''hot molecule effects'' on the product distributions in infrared multiphoton dissociation.
